Overview""Runes and Cadences"" is an evocative and rhythmic collection of verse and lyrical prose by R. Emmet Kennedy, a writer and musician renowned for his deep appreciation of folk traditions and the melodic qualities of language. The work bridges the gap between literature and music, offering a series of compositions that resonate with the cadence of song and the mysterious allure suggested by its title. Drawing inspiration from both his heritage and the rich cultural landscape of the American South, Kennedy weaves together themes of memory, nature, and the human spirit through a unique musical lens. The poems within ""Runes and Cadences"" demonstrate a mastery of sound and meter, reflecting the author's background as a dedicated chronicler of spirituals and folk melodies. Each piece functions as a harmonic exploration, capturing fleeting moments of beauty, melancholy, and introspection. This collection serves as a testament to the lyrical power of early twentieth-century American poetry, showcasing Kennedy's ability to imbue written words with a soulful, auditory resonance. Readers will find themselves transported by the delicate imagery and the rhythmic flow that defines this distinctive literary contribution to the American song-poem tradition.
